Transaction 81e109ba46255fe0f2041b1173d5276a259d3a41ad76ea5027184f18977bb4e9
1 Input
2 Outputs
- 81e109ba46255fe0f2041b1173d5276a259d3a41ad76ea5027184f18977bb4e9:0
- 81e109ba46255fe0f2041b1173d5276a259d3a41ad76ea5027184f18977bb4e9:1
value 18133474
address 1KFN2beLyZreF9YyKwfoe2PqH7qDVDrbU3
value 513500
address 1Mf7uX7G1PwcQuwKxNRV6Q3kV4pa5J2Pd5